Attribute VB_Name = "EXCEL_WSHEET_SECURITY_LIBR"
Option Explicit 'Requires that all variables to be declared explicitly.
Option Base 1 'The "Option Base" statement allows to specify 0 or 1 as the
'default first index of arrays.
Sub SET_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C(ByVal SIGNATURE_STR As String, _
Optional ByRef SRC_WSHEET As Worksheet)
On Error Resume Next
If SRC_WSHEET Is Nothing Then: Set SRC_WSHEET = ActiveSheet
With SRC_WSHEET
.CustomProperties(1).Delete
.CustomProperties.Add name:="Signature", value:=SIGNATURE_STR
.CustomProperties.Add name:="Hash", value:=CALC_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C
End With
Exit Sub
ERROR_LABEL:
End Sub
Sub CHECK_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C(Optional ByRef SRC_WSHEET As Worksheet)
Dim USER_STR As String
Dim HASH_STR As String
On Error Resume Next
If SRC_WSHEET Is Nothing Then: Set SRC_WSHEET = ActiveSheet
USER_STR = SRC_WSHEET.CustomProperties.Item(2)
If Err.number = 9 Then
MsgBox "This sheet has not been reviewed"
Exit Sub
End If
HASH_STR = SRC_WSHEET.CustomProperties.Item(1)
If HASH_STR = CALC_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C() Then
MsgBox "This sheet has been signed by " & USER_STR, vbInformation
Else
MsgBox "This sheet has been signed by " & USER_STR & _
" But the sheet has changed and the signature is no longer valid", _
vbExclamation
End If
End Sub
Function ADD_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C(ByVal FILE_STR_NAME As String, _
ByVal SALT_STR As String)
Dim i As Long
Dim j As Long
Dim k As Long
Dim l As Long
Dim DATA_STR As String
Dim DUMMY_STR As String
Dim HASH_STR As String
Dim WBOOK_NAME As String
Dim PATH_SEPAR_STR As String
Dim SRC_WBOOK As Excel.Workbook
On Error GoTo ERROR_LABEL
ADD_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= False
If Dir(FILE_STR_NAME) = "" Then: G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'MsgBox "k cannot find the file " & FILE_STR_NAME, vbExclamation
PATH_SEPAR_STR = Excel.Application.PathSeparator
j = Len(FILE_STR_NAME)
i = j
Do While Mid(FILE_STR_NAME, i, 1) <> PATH_SEPAR_STR
i = i - 1
Loop
i = i + 1
WBOOK_NAME = Mid(FILE_STR_NAME, i, j - i + 1)
DUMMY_STR = String(84, 65)
'open target file
Workbooks.Open FILE_STR_NAME
Set SRC_WBOOK = Excel.Application.Workbooks(WBOOK_NAME)
'insert dummy text as custom document property
On Error Resume Next
SRC_WBOOK.CustomDocumentProperties("ID").Delete
On Error Resume Next
SRC_WBOOK.CustomDocumentProperties.Add name:="ID", _
LinkToContent:=False, Type:=msoPropertyTypeString, value:=DUMMY_STR
SRC_WBOOK.Close (True)
On Error G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'read file into memory --> calculating & storing hash
l = FreeFile()
Open FILE_STR_NAME For Binary As l
DATA_STR = String(LOF(1), 0)
Get l, , DATA_STR
k = InStr(1, DATA_STR, DUMMY_STR)
If k > 0 Then
'calculate hash of document
HASH_STR = SHA256_ENCRYPTION_FUNC(SALT_STR & DATA_STR & SALT_STR)
Put l, k + 20, HASH_STR
Else 'error
G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'MsgBox "k couldn't insert the hash value", vbExclamation
End If
Close l
ADD_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= True
Exit Function
ERROR_LABEL:
On Error Resume Next
Close l
ADD_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= False
End Function
Function VIEW_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C(ByVal FILE_STR_NAME As String, _
Optional ByVal SALT_STR As String = "")
Dim k As Long
Dim l As Long
Dim DATA_STR As String
Dim AHASH_STR As String
Dim BHASH_STR As String
Dim DUMMY_STR As String
On Error GoTo ERROR_LABEL
VIEW_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= False
If Dir(FILE_STR_NAME) = "" Then: G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'MsgBox "k cannot find the file " & FILE_STR_NAME, vbExclamation
DUMMY_STR = String(20, 65)
'read file into memory
l = FreeFile()
Open FILE_STR_NAME For Binary As l
DATA_STR = String(LOF(1), 0)
Get l, , DATA_STR
Close l
k = InStr(1, DATA_STR, DUMMY_STR)
If k > 0 Then 'Calculating and comparing hash
AHASH_STR = Mid$(DATA_STR, k + 20, 64)
Mid$(DATA_STR, k + 20, 64) = String(64, 65)
BHASH_STR = SHA256_ENCRYPTION_FUNC(SALT_STR & DATA_STR & SALT_STR)
Else
G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'MsgBox "k couldn't retrieve the hash value", vbExclamation
End If
VIEW_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= (BHASH_STR = AHASH_STR)
'is signed/unsigned
Exit Function
ERROR_LABEL:
On Error Resume Next
Close l
VIEW_WBOOK_SIGNATURE_FUNC = False
End Function
Private Function CALC_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C()
Const PUB_AUTHOR_NAME As String = "Rafael Nicolas Fermin Cota"
On Error GoTo ERROR_LABEL
'----------------------------------------------------------------------------------
CALC_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C = SHA256_ENCRYPTION_FUNC("Written by " & PUB_AUTHOR_NAME)
'SHA-256 is an algorithm specified by the US National Institute of
'Technology (NIST) for producing a secure hash for a text string (or
'file). Hashes are short strings which can be used to show whether a
'document has been altered, because it is practically impossible to
'alter the text string and still give the same hash.
'http://csrc.nist.gov/publications/fips/fips180-2/fips180-2.pdf
'for the full specification
'----------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Exit Function
ERROR_LABEL:
CALC_WSHEET_HASH_FUNC = Err.number
End Function
